Description

KAISERLICHESIMPERIAL

PATENTAMTPATENT OFFICE

Bei den bisherigen Methoden der Darstellung des Fluormagnesiums durch Behandlung von Magnesia mit Fluorwasserstoffsäure oder Zersetzung von Magnesiasalzen mit Fluoralkalien steht die Kostspieligkeit des Verfahrens der technischen Anwendung des genannten Fluorids entgegen.In the previous methods of the preparation of the fluoromagnesium by treatment of Magnesia with hydrofluoric acid or decomposition of magnesia salts with fluoro-alkalis stands the cost of the process of technical application of said fluoride opposite.

Vorliegende Erfindung bezweckt nun, Fluormagnesium durch ein neues und billigeres Verfahren aus Chlormagnesium und Fluorcalcium zu erzeugen, Substanzen, von denen ersteres ein geringwerthiges Nebenproduct verschiedener Fabrikationszweige bildet, während letzteres vielfach als Mineral vorkommt.The present invention now aims to provide fluoromagnesium by a new and cheaper process to produce from magnesium chloride and calcium fluoride, substances of which the former forms an inferior by-product of various branches of manufacture, while the latter often occurs as a mineral.

Das Verfahren stützt sich auf die Thatsache, dafs Chlormagnesium sich mit Fluorcalcium in der Hitze zu Fluormagnesium und Chlorcalcium umsetzt.The method is based on the fact that magnesium chlorine reacts with calcium fluoride the heat converts to fluoromagnesium and calcium chloride.

Zur Ausführung des Verfahrens wird fein pulverisirtes Fluorcalcium mit überschüssiger concentrirter Lösung des Magnesiumchlorids erhitzt, jedoch nur bis zu einer solchen Temperatur, dafs eine erhebliche Zersetzung des Chlorids in Salzsäure und Base nicht eintritt. Auf dieser Temperatur wird die Mischung erhalten, bis die Umsetzung der Bestandteile derselben in Fluormagnesium und Chlorcalcium stattgefunden hat. Gegen Ende des Processes kann man die Temperatur bis zur theilweisen Zersetzung des überschüssigen Chlormagnesiums steigern. Hierauf läfst man die Masse erkalten, wobei sie erstarrt, weicht sie dann in Wasser auf, event, unter Zusatz von Salzsäure, um die ausgeschiedene Magnesia aufzulösen, und trennt dann durch Auslaugen das unlösliche Fluormagnesium von der löslichen Chlorverbindung. Sollte Fluorcalcium in unzersetztem Zustande zurückgeblieben sein, so läfst sich dieses von dem voluminöseren Fluormagnesium durch Schlämmen absondern.To carry out the process, finely powdered calcium fluoride is mixed with excess concentrated solution of magnesium chloride, but only to such a temperature, that there is no considerable decomposition of the chloride in hydrochloric acid and base. The mixture is kept at this temperature until the components have reacted same took place in fluoromagnesium and calcium chloride. Towards the end of the Processes one can adjust the temperature up to the partial decomposition of the excess magnesium chloride increase. The mass is then allowed to cool, whereby it solidifies and gives way then in water on, event, with the addition of hydrochloric acid to the excreted magnesia dissolve, and then separates the insoluble fluoromagnesium from the soluble by leaching Chlorine compound. Should calcium fluoride remain undecomposed, this can be separated from the more voluminous fluoromagnesium by sludge.

Claims (1)

Patent-Anspruch:Patent claim: Die Darstellung von Fluormagnesium aus Chlormagnesium und Fluorcalcium durch Mischen des Fluorids mit einer überschüssigen concentrirten Lösung des Chlorids, Erhitzen der Mischung bis zur beginnenden Zersetzung des letzteren und Auslaugen des gebildeten Fluormagnesiums.The representation of fluorine magnesium from chlorine magnesium and calcium fluoride by Mixing the fluoride with an excess concentrated solution of the chloride, heating the mixture until the beginning of the decomposition of the latter and leaching of the formed Fluoromagnesium.
